The global pediatrics and neonatology market continues to grow due to rising healthcare awareness, technological advancements, and government initiatives focused on maternal and child health. According to industry reports, the pediatric healthcare market is projected to reach $525 billion by 2030, driven by innovations in neonatal diagnostics, vaccines, and pediatric nutrition.

Regions such as Europe, North America, and Asia-Pacific are at the forefront of pediatric research, with increasing investments in telehealth, wearable monitoring, and AI-based diagnostic tools for infants and children. Moreover, neonatal intensive care units (NICUs) are evolving rapidly, with smart incubators and predictive monitoring systems improving survival rates for preterm infants.
